It comes as no surprise that Taylor Swift is back in the stands to cheer on Travis Kelce and his Kansas City Chiefs as they face off against the Baltimore Ravens for a spot in the Super Bowl.

The 12-time Grammy winner was seen yelling and jumping in the air when her beau scored the first touchdown of the game Sunday afternoon.

Swift appeared to scream “oh my god” while grabbing her pals Brittany Mahomes and Keleigh Sperry in celebration.

She arrived at M&T Bank Stadium earlier in the day wearing a red sweater with black pants and matching black coat.

While her presence at the games has been heavily documented over the last few months, Kelce’s brother, Jason Kelce, stole the show at last week’s game against the Buffalo Bills.

Following one of Travis’ two touchdowns, the Philadelphia Eagles player ripped off his T-shirt and jumped into the crowd.

Jason, who miraculously didn’t spill his beer, joined the Bills fans in the level below him, taking pictures with people and helping to make one young Swifties’ dream come true.

8-year-old Ella Piazza was in the seats right underneath the Kelce family VIP suite, desperately hoping to get a chance to show the “Cruel Summer” singer her homemade sign — which read: “Buffalo Bills + Taylor Swift = Best First Game Ever.”

When the legendary center, 36, saw Ella’s sign, he immediately picked her up and brought her over to the window so she could see Swift.

After Jason got the “Anti-Hero” singer’s attention, Swift “smiled and waved” at Ella, bringing the elementary schooler to tears.

Although Jason’s wife, Kylie Kelce, didn’t love his shirtless antics, the father of three seemingly made up for it with the sweet gesture.

Despite all the media attention surrounding Swift’s romance with Travis, his teammate Patrick Mahomes claims the tight end hasn’t changed at all amid his rise to global fame.

The “Anti-Hero” singer started dating Travis over the summer. chariah/Instagram

“He’s still Travis Kelce,” the Kansas City Chiefs quarterback told reporters Wednesday, per TMZ.

“He still will walk through the stadium and treat every single person like they’re his best friend. And he’s going to be like that in the locker room every single day.”

The couple, who started dating in July, went public with their romance in September and — despite Travis’ success on the football field — he skyrocketed into an entirely different level of popularity.

In fact, Kelce’s jersey sales spiked about 400 percent and his “New Heights” podcast quickly became one of the top podcasts in the country largely due to Swift’s massive fanbase.
